About Judy Henninger

Judy Henninger

I am a self taught artist living in Southern California. I paint in oils, acrylic and watercolors. I also work in ceramics, wood carving, sculpting and various forms of collage with paper and fabric. I would describe my artwork as eclectic surrealism. I never do the same piece twice. I paint from instinct and what has meaning to me at the time. Some ideas come to me in those moments right before I fall asleep. A picture pops into my head, and if it continues to hang on until l get up and quickly sketch it out. I create art that has meaning to me, that draws me in, and feels true to me.
